Transaction 7a48379f59cadbae4f9b48e2a896fe1fd5a8583644a563cbd2e0cbdec6da915e

60 Input
1 Outputs
  • 7a48379f59cadbae4f9b48e2a896fe1fd5a8583644a563cbd2e0cbdec6da915e:0
  • value  19884229
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h